Web2 days ago · Depending on the write volume and key access pattern, system memory usage can potentially increase to 100% quickly. Memorystore provides the following ways to manage the system memory usage ratio: Turn on activedefrag for instances running Redis version 4.0 and higher. Lower the maxmemory-gb limit of your instance. WebPaul is the Technology Evangelist at Instaclustr.
